The Osnabrück-based DFKI research department Plan-Based Robot Control develops algorithms for the plan-based control of autonomous mobile robotic systems. Areas of application include the use of autonomous agricultural machinery and driverless transportation systems.
The field of research includes the three-dimensional sensory perception of the machine's environment and the automatic interpretation of the data collected. Artificial intelligence methods allow the machine to determine the semantic context of the environment in which it is located. Based on the knowledge obtained in this way, the machine creates action plans that enable it to achieve predefined action goals independently. All these steps must be robust against uncertainty and incompleteness of the knowledge and perception of the robot's environment.
The fields of research and development are
3D mapping and modeling
Semantic sensor data processing
Generation and execution monitoring of action plans
